client/child:

Aleena is 28 years old and lives at home with her mum and her 18-year-old twin brothers. She is a sociable young lady who enjoys being in the company of others. Some of Aleena’s favourite things are exploring the outdoors, listening to music, and puzzles – especially Connect 4! If tea and cake are on the cards, then even better! Aleena has a chromosome disorder and presents with significant developmental delay. She mainly communicates through her own unique signs; however, at her day centre, they use Makaton and PECS. When Aleena is happy, she shows it through smiles and laughter. Aleena has some autistic traits, so consistency and following routines are important. Occasionally, she displays behaviors that may challenge, mainly hair pulling and hitting out. With the right boundaries and structure, these are well managed. Aleena will need prompts and reminders throughout the day to go to the toilet. Full personal care will be required, including cutting nails, washing hair, applying makeup, dressing, and showering. Aleena wears pads for day and night.

Overview of role: Aleena attends a day centre Monday to Friday, which she loves. During the week, you’ll help Aleena get ready, assist with breakfast, and accompany her to the day centre with the family’s driver. You will be on-call and free to do your own activities from 9:30 am to 3:30 pm. Afternoon activities vary depending on how Aleena is feeling and may include going for walks, feeding ducks, visiting a café, and researching new activities for her. The home has many facilities, including a gym. All meals are prepared by the family’s chef. You will assist Aleena with her bedtime routine; she usually goes to bed between 9:00 pm and 9:30 pm. Weekends are more flexible for activities and fun.

Who this job would suit: The ideal candidate will be committed and ready to set boundaries, especially initially, as Aleena may test limits. The family seeks someone with a big heart and genuine love for supporting others. Since the role involves working two weeks on, it is better suited for someone without significant family commitments. It’s a great opportunity for someone interested in pursuing further online courses or studies.

What’s great about this job: Aleena is a joy to be around, and once a rapport is established, your relationship will flourish. Her current support workers have been with her for 10 years, which speaks volumes! The family offers excellent facilities, including a gym and swimming pool, which are accessible.
